Health Matters : What is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ease ?
It can result from emphysema, chronic bronchitis, asthma, or any combination of these disorders.

Some antibiotics can cause double vision
Add one more side effect to the growing list of adverse events associated with the family of antibiotics known as fluoroquinolones: double vision.

What Is Amoxicillin? What Does Amoxicillin Treat?
Like other antibiotics in the penicillin category, amoxiciillin does not kill bacteria but rather prevents bacteria from forming walls that surround them, which are necessary for bacteria to multiply and survive.
Mucus plays important role in maintaining a healthy respiratory tract Ask Dr. H Mitchell Hecht
Q: Can you tell me why we need phlegm or mucus? It's just an annoyance! A: Phlegm is just an accumulation of thick mucus secreted by cells that line the nasal and respiratory tracts.

Mylan sues Teva over generic inhaler
Mylan Inc. sued Teva Pharmaceutical Industries Ltd. to prevent it from selling a generic version of the Perforomist inhaler for people with chronic bronchitis and emphysema.

Feds playing chicken with Canadians' health: Agency
Antibiotics injected into poultry and eggs to reduce the spread of infection may be making people less susceptible to important antibiotic treatment, says the Public Health Agency of Canada.
